Output f3d4277ce3c679ae321aba2e23b889db4a764b8a0c6b01c80b9e7a1ed3e686f3:3

value
21406023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3d065e39f41c76ea1be5f1f7be7c025430979d OP_EQUAL
address
32zJVK3yvw4uPYvdnvMAGpDeESsJQFLcR5
transaction
f3d4277ce3c679ae321aba2e23b889db4a764b8a0c6b01c80b9e7a1ed3e686f3
confirmations
425443
spent
true